Runaway green jobs inflation

Last month, the Brookings Institute published a report entitled “Sizing the Clean Economy” which promises:
The “green” or “clean” or low-carbon economy—defined as the sector of the economy that produces goods and services with an environmental benefit—remains at once a compelling aspiration and an enigma.
The report claims to offer a definition of green jobs, but that was done several years ago by a San Mateo consulting firm working for a Next10, a California advocacy group.

Of more concern is that Brookings is perpetuating — if not magnifying — the use of “green” as a political statement rather than an economic concept. For as reputable a group as Brookings — the most prestigious economic thinktank on the left — this is troubling.

In previous incarnation as a green jobs project director, I decided that the “green” jobs concept seemed like sausages — you didn’t want to see how they were made (calculated) or it would make you squeamish.

An article from the Mackinac Center for Public Policy (in Michigan) shows how we should ignore the command to “pay no attention to that man behind the curtain” — because (as in the movie) he is no wizard. (Yes, Mackinac is trying to unmask the wizard while Toto is just a naïve little dog, but…)

I was aware of one of the problems in the existing definition. Suppose a building contractor switches from installing inefficient windows to energy saving windows? Voilà! We’ve created a green job!

At least that building contractor (or roofer or electrician) is doing something to make the world a greener place by reducing the need for carbon-based fuels. However, what happens if a janitor switches from traditional chemical cleaning solutions to natural ones? Voilà! Another green job!

Jack Spencer of Macinac interviewed one of the authors, Brookings analyst Jonathon Rothwell, and it gets worse.

First, all mass transit jobs are counted. So if we had bus drivers 20 years ago or Pullman porters 75 years ago, they were working in green jobs and they didn’t even know it.

Then there’s the unappealing matter of garbage. As Spencer puts it:
Regarding the matter of waste industry jobs being included as part of the “clean economy,” did the report include everyone from the designer of a landfill to the person who picks up the trash from the curb?

“Yeah, that's pretty much it,” Rothwell said.
In other words, much of what is counted as “green” jobs are jobs that already exist, have existed for decades, and (unless we have gross labor inefficiencies) are not really growth areas of the economy.

If you add up all the bus drivers and trash truck drivers, it certainly dwarves the number of people working in companies that make renewable energy products. It probably even dwarves the people in the building trades installing solar panels, double-pane windows and CFL light bulbs.

Meanwhile, advocates, politicians, and reporters are republishing these estimates without reservation or qualification. The politicians are intentionally misrepresenting the truth — because they want to claim credit for private sector job “creation”. VCs seeking government subsidies also want to exaggerate the benefits of their tiny little companies. I guess (as in other stories) the reporters are merely economically ignorant naïve.

This is not particular to green jobs, but is a problem anywhere politicians get involved. The arguments for attracting sports teams and their stadia are similarly suspect, both because of the “multiplier” effect but also because money visibly spent at a pro football game is money not spent on a college game, movie, or just a 24-pack of beer. (The problem of unseen substitution is exactly as predicted by Frederic Bastiat 160 years ago).

Again in my efforts to develop renewable energy jobs, we found there weren’t all that many in California, and that the perception this was a growth area exacerbated the mismatch of supply and demand by attracting more job seekers than there were jobs.

One of these days people will realize how much fewer jobs have actually been created (as opposed to shifted) by green technologies. I look forward to the day when we measure such jobs the same way we measure IT jobs or aviation jobs — in specific (identified) companies and industries. Certainly that’s the only measure that matters to entrepreneurs, employees, investors and others that have real skin in the game.

Can we win the clean energy race? Should we?

Browsing the WSJ.com website, I found an advertorial that proclaimed
China Becomes “Clean Energy Powerhouse”

China, determined to be on the forefront of green technology, “is emerging as the world’s clean energy powerhouse,” according to a recent study from The Pew Charitable Trusts, an independent non-profit organization based in Washington, DC

For the first time ever, China topped all nations last year in investments in low-carbon energy like wind and solar power. Over the past five years, environmentally friendly energy finance and investments in China grew from $2.5 billion to $34.6 billion, almost double the $18.6 billion in investments attracted by the United States.

And that is only one part of the country’s growing emphasis on environmentally friendly products and practices. Along with ambitious targets for wind, biomass and solar energy, China aims to spend 34 percent of its $586 billion stimulus package on green projects.
The advertorial, sponsored by Hong Kong-based Cathay Pacific, went on to note the airline’s involvement in carbon offsets and the other customary forms of greenwashing used by big businesses. (I don’t take the dead tree WSJ anymore, so I didn’t see when/if it ran in the real paper.)

Pew is an environmental advocacy group that got a lot of coverage when their study of G-20 countries (entitled “Who's Winning the Clean Energy Race?”) came out in March. A well-orchestrated PR campaign — tied to legislative hearings in Congress — brought the issue back to the forefront last month.

The numbers in the report compiled by Bloomber New Energy Finance seem accurate. However, the conclusions seem intended to stampede US public sentiment towards greater Federal spending (or mandated ratepayer spending) to subsidize the sale of RE equipment in the US. To quote from the executive summary:
This report documents the dawning of a new worldwide industry—clean energy—which has experienced investment growth of 230 percent since 2005. Demonstrating its strength, the clean energy sector declined only 6.6 percent in 2009 despite the worst financial downturn in over half a century. In 2009, $162 billion was invested in clean energy around the world. …

Within the G-20, our research finds that domestic policy decisions impact the competitive positions of member countries. Those nations—such as China, Brazil, the United Kingdom, Germany and Spain—with strong, national policies aimed at reducing global warming pollution and incentivizing the use of renewable energy are establishing stronger competitive positions in the clean energy economy. …

There are reasons to be concerned about America’s competitive position in the clean energy marketplace.

Relative to the size of its economy, the United States’ clean energy finance and investments lag behind many of its G-20 partners. For example, in relative terms, Spain invested five times more than the United States last year, and China, Brazil and the United Kingdom invested three times more. In all, 10 G-20 members devoted a greater percentage of gross domestic product to clean energy than the United States in 2009. Finally, the Unites States is on the verge of losing its leadership position in installed renewable energy capacity, with China surging in the last several years to a virtual tie.

The U.S. policy framework for reducing global warming pollution and promoting renewable energy remains uncertain, with comprehensive legislation stalled in Congress. On the other hand, America’s entrepreneurial traditions and strengths in innovation—especially its leadership in venture capital investing—are considerable, giving it the potential to recoup leadership and market share in the future.

Policy, investment and business experts alike have noted that the clean energy economy is emerging as one of the great global economic and environmental opportunities of the 21st century. …

Nations seeking to compete effectively for clean energy jobs and manufacturing would do well to evaluate the array of policy mechanisms that can be employed to stimulate clean energy investment. This is especially true for policymakers in the United States, which is at risk of falling further behind its G-20 competitors in the coming years unless it adopts a strong national policy framework to spur more robust clean energy investment.
In other words, the Pew argument is that there is a “race” and the US is losing. This is a proven rhetorical device: The “missile gap” was used during the Eisenhower administration and the Space Race during four administrations to build support for massive Federal spending on aerospace technology.

But perhaps the argument is less effective today. Some of a libertarian bent would argue against Pew by saying (roughly) “if other countries want to waste their money renewable energy, let ’em.” This is probably preaching to the choir — those who buy this argument weren’t going to listen to Pew and vice versa.

My own concern is: is it reasonable to believe that US mandates for RE will create jobs and a self-sustaining US industry? The success of Vesta and other Danish wind turbine companies is the best case. The NYT reported Wednesday about similar hopes by Silicon Valley companies using advanced technology to efforts to keep up with Chinese manufacturing costs.

Worst case is the ongoing collapse of the German solar industry (after years of the world’s best solar incentives). Another is the one-way shift of solar jobs by US designers to Chinese factories — in parallel to most other medium-technology manufacturing moving to China or other offshore locations.

But suppose we can win the race: Should we? The leading academic journal on innovation policy, Research Policy, ran a series of four articles this month on how innovation policy should respond to the global warming threat. The lead article by three of the world’s leading innovation economists emphasized the broad dissemination of clean energy technology to reduce global carbon emissions rather than hoarding to help domestic energy producers:
In recent years, the threat of global climate change has come to be seen as one of the most serious confronting humanity. To meet this challenge will require the development of new technologies and the substantial improvement of existing ones, as well as ensuring their prompt and widespread deployment.

Combating global warming, as we noted earlier, requires that technological solutions be deployed on a global scale as soon as possible. … Much more than “technology transfer” will be required, although support for the global dissemination of information and, potentially, subsidies for other nations to stimulate the adoption of technological solutions may be important parts of the international scope of such a program.
To put it in plain English: technological solutions to climate change must be shared and perhaps even subsidized for the rest of the world.

So for any US policy, I see at least a four-way tug-of-war of competing goals: helping the business growth and profits of US companies, providing US jobs, spending government (or ratepayer) money most efficiently, and saving the planet. When the US DoD invented the Internet we could have all four, but that outcome seems unlikely for today’s challenges due to both the capital investment and large number of foreign competitors and countries chasing these same clean energy jobs.

I don’t know which goal (or goals) will win out, and without knowing the specifics I can’t personally say which one should win out.

References

David C. Mowery, Richard R. Nelson, Ben R. Martin, “Technology policy and global warming: Why new policy models are needed (or why putting new wine in old bottles won’t work),” Research Policy, Volume 39, Issue 8, (October 2010), Pages 1011-1023. doi: 10.1016/j.respol.2010.05.008
